Bacteriocin like substance production by Carnobacterium piscicola in a continuous system with three culture broths. Study of antagonism against Listeria monocytogenes on vacuum packaged salmon

Three culture media were studied for the bacteriocin like substance (BLS) production from Carnobacterium piscicola L 103 in a batch and continuous culture system. The efficacy of the antagonistic substance against Listeria monocytogenes was tested on vacuum packaged salmon. BLS was produced in a 1.0 L bioreactor by batch and continuous culture using D-MRS, mod. D-MRS and APT as nutrient broths. Salmon fillets were inoculated with BLS (200 AU mL-1 and 800 AU mL-1) and 8.0 x 101 cfu cm-2 of L. monocytogenes and stored at 4oC. The growth of L. monocytogenes was determined every 5 days during 15 days. After 12 h of batch culture the stationary growth phase of C. piscicola L 103 started, with a BLS activity of 800 AU mL-1 in D-MRS and mod. D-MRS broth, and of 400 AU mL-1 in APT broth. During continuous culture BLS activity increased to 6400 AU mL-1 in both types of MRS broths, while in APT the activity decreased to 50 AU mL-1, indicating a clear advantage of the first two culture media and also of the continuous culture system. BLS had a bacteriostatic effect on L. monocytogenes when inoculated on salmon, with counts of 6.0 x 103 cfu cm-2 after 15 days. No significant differences were found between the two BLS activities used. In the control without BLS, L. monocytogenes counts increased to 1.0 x 10(6) cfu cm-2 after 15 days of storage.
